To rule out a problem with the CR3 files, change the import type in the import dialog from "Copy to DNG" to "Add" (no need to proceed with the import, it's just a test to see if the files then appear in the centre grid). If they DO appear, that would suggest that there's a problem with the Destination setting, and which is why @dj_paige has been asking for a screenshot of that expanded Destination panel.
